How to Know If Your Sewage System Line Requirements Repair Work


It is very important to look out for indicators that point to damage in your sewage system line to ensure that they can be attended to on time. When it does not rain point to some water drainage damage, pooling and also reeky pools in your backyard also. In some cases, you may be able to perceive the sewage without seeing it as the nasty scent oozes out of the dirt. Also, a blockage anywhere points to blocking of the sewer lines. Sometimes, the bathroom makes rumbling noises as well as you require more than one flush to clear it. The look of mould or splits on the wall surface additionally indicates some level of drainage or drain line issue and this should be dealt with quickly.

Fractured Pipelines


Stress from the environments can cause drain line pipes to split. Tree roots can twist around drain lines and also damage or even fracture the pipes resulting in leak. Drain lines in older residences are much more vulnerable to this kind of damages.

Corroded Piping


Calcium and magnesium accumulate over time can make sewer pipelines rust. If left unattended to can create fractures and leakages in the long run, the deterioration.

Stopped up pipelines


The sewage system can not handle material that will certainly not quickly weaken. Flushing points Iike nylon as well as paper towels down the drain in time can bring about your sewage line being obstructed. Oil and oil can additionally clog your sewage line which is why they ought to be discarded in a container rather than down the tubes.

Drain Line Fixing or Substitute


Depending upon the extent of damage your sewer line might require fixings or replacement of some parts that are not acting up to the same level. A drain line examination ought to be done with a water drainage camera to determine the degree of the damage. For small damages, pipeline cellular lining is an outstanding repair work alternative; non-time and cost-efficient consuming. Trenchless drain line repair is additionally an option. For even more major problems, the traditional technique of excavating as well as excavation could be needed to alter the whole sewer line. This is an invasive approach that is both costly and lengthy. To avoid sewage system line damage from dragging and also taking place in long enough before being discovered, have drain line examinations performed yearly and also make certain that just products that will certainly break down are flushed down the tubes. Proper use of your sewer system will certainly prolong its lifespan. Get rid of trees that are causing damage or likely to cause damage to your sewer line from the premises.

Sewer Line Repair and Replacement


Generally speaking, all types of pipes are vulnerable to breakage due to extreme pressure, be it inner (water) or outer (ground). However, one of the worst pipe malfunctions one can experience is that of a damaged sewer pipe. Cracked sewer pipes are not only costly to repair but they can present serious health hazards. When a sewer line fails, a repair is the first line of defense. When repair is not a viable option, we turn to sewer line replacement.


Common Causes of Sewer Line Damage


  • Poor maintenance


  • Regular ground freezes/thaws


  • Wear and tear due to aging


  • Backup from a city’s sewer line


  • Infiltration of tree roots on sewer pipe holes and joints


  • Poor sewer pipe layout, design and/or installation


  • A buildup of debris, grease, hair, oil, sludge, toilet paper, other materials


  • Earth movement, such as earthquakes or nearby heavy construction, etc.


  • Signs of a Broken Sewer Pipe


  • Gurgling sounds coming from your toilet


  • Receded water in your toilet


  • Sewage backup in your toilet and/or tub


  • Slow draining bathtub or failure to drain


  • Noticeably greener grass near your sewage pipe


  • Your yard is flooded with water


  • Sewer odor in your yard, basement, or another area

    Residential Sewer Line Replacement


    When repairs aren’t possible, it’s time for a sewer line replacement. Rest assured that CityWide Sewer & Drain strives to provide you with methods that are more cost-effective and less invasive to your landscaping than traditional ones. We look at the whole picture, as well as the details, and find the best solution for your unique situation.



    Typically a complete sewer line replacement will last for well over 50 years, be guaranteed unconditionally for 10 years, and require no maintenance whatsoever. The advantages of a complete sewer line replacement include:


  • There is no expense to diagnose the point of the problem and location of where the house sewer runs, which can sometimes exceed $1,000.


  • Back-pitched sewer pipe can be corrected with a replacement – a repair can typically not accomplish that.


  • There is little chance of excavating in the wrong area, which can waste thousands of dollars.


  • There is confidence in knowing that the sewer problem is solved once-and-for-all.
